Well the BBC programme 'Who Do You Think You Are' finally kicked me into doing something I had talked about for ages, and check out my past. Unfortunately the facts of the matter leave me with no other alternative, at this stage, but to declare my McTadger nickname a sham.
The origins of the McTadger name stem from a belief in the family that a couple of generations ago a lady turned her back on a reasonably well to do life in Scotland, headed south, but not too far south, and got romantically involved with a Geordie boy below her station. Sadly I must report that at this moment in time I cannot confirm this story having gone back four generations. More worryingly, I have found relatives from Dorset and Suffolk! It is true though that the name Blacklock does seem to have Scottish roots so the search will go on and I will not abandon my moniker.
